56 WHEREAS, The Senate of the State of Texas honors and
67 commemorates the life of John A. Hermann, who died July 10, 2021,
78 at the age of 74; and
8- WHEREAS, John Hermann was born in Gonzales, Texas, on
9- June 18, 1947; he moved to Brenham with his family during his
10- high school years, and he graduated from Brenham High School and
11- Blinn College; and

1213 WHEREAS, Mr. Hermann served with distinction in the Army
1314 National Guard and was stationed at Fort Polk, Louisiana, before
1415 being transferred to Fort Louis, Washington; he went on to have a
1516 rewarding life with a strong foundation built on faith, family,
1617 and community; and
1718 WHEREAS, John shared 53 years of marriage with Patsy
1819 Hermann, and they raised their daughter, Jennifer Jean Hermann,
1920 by loving spiritual example; they found great fulfillment in
2021 their years of service to Brenham's First Baptist Church, where
2122 they had married in 1968, and John was honored to serve the
2223 congregation as head of the Audio Visual Ministry and as a deacon
2324 for many years; and
2425 WHEREAS, This beloved Texan was admired as both a savvy
2526 businessman and a generous community steward; on May 15, 2014,
2627 the City of Brenham celebrated John Hermann Day to honor his 50
2728 years of leadership at Hermann Furniture; he was a director
2829 emeritus of the Brenham Maifest and a past president of the
2930 Downtown Association, and he was proud to have served as a master
3031 of the Grand Masonic Lodge; and
3132 WHEREAS, John was an avid hunter and fisherman, a devoted
3233 husband and father, and an esteemed leader in the Brenham
3334 community; he was beloved by many, and he will long be remembered
3435 with respect and admiration by all who were privileged to share
3536 in his life; now, therefore, be it
3637 RESOLVED, That the Senate of the State of Texas, 87th
3738 Legislature, 3rd Called Session, hereby extend sincere
3839 condolences to the bereaved family of John A. Hermann; and, be it
3940 further
4041 RESOLVED, That a copy of this Resolution be prepared for
4142 his family as an expression of deepest sympathy from the Texas
42- Senate, and that when the Senate adjourns this day, it do so in
